Zhang, B., Mendes Coelho, I. and Saldanha-da-Gama, F. (2025) Managing lead times and backlogging in a resilient distribution network under demand uncertainty. International Journal of General Systems. ISSN 0308-1079
Abstract
In this work, we propose a novel multi-period location-inventory problem that assumes demand uncertainty, periodic review, backlogging, and lead times. The problem stems from the need to strategically manage distribution centers (DCs) to enhance the resilience of the supply chain, while providing a high service level to customers. A trade-off is sought between distribution resilience and stock-out risks on the one hand, and financial resources on the other hand. A progressive phase-in of the DCs is considered. The problem is cast as a two-stage decision-making process under uncertainty. A mixed-integer linear programming model is formulated. Two resilience indicators are adopted to access the results of a series of computational tests. Based on the experiments, it was found that the financial resources required to establish DCs throughout the planning horizon directly affect the long-term resilience of the supply chain. Nevertheless, the model proposed in this study can ensure that the supply chain resilience remains at a satisfactory level within the given financial resources.
